Sustainable biopolymeric films of gelatin/kappa-carrageenan reinforced with jackfruit-derived cellulose nanocrystals for mushroom packaging

Ajitkumar Appayya Hunashyal, Saraswati P. Masti, Lingaraj Kariyappa Kurabetta, Manjushree Nagaraj Gunaki, Jennifer P. Pinto, Priyadarshini, Shiddalingesh G. Havanur, Bhagyalakshmi A. Sheeparamatti, Priyanka Baburao, Ravindra B. Chougale

2026Sustainable Food Technology8 citationsDOIOpen Access PDF

Abstract

Gelatin/κ-carrageenan films reinforced with jackfruit-derived cellulose nanocrystals were developed as sustainable, biodegradable packaging for mushrooms, exhibiting enhanced mechanical strength, barrier performance, and shelf-life extension.
